Brookfield, Conn. – June 25, 2025 – ROMTech, the creator of the PortableConnect® Adaptive Telemed Technology and leader in rehabilitation medicine, today announced it has received multiple accolades recognizing its impact on digital health and medical technology innovation.

ROMTech has been named one of The Healthcare Technology Report’s Top 25 MedTech Companies of 2025, a prestigious list celebrating organizations that are transforming modern medicine through cutting-edge technology. The company also earned a Silver Award in the Spring 2025 Digital Health Awards® for its PortableConnect® device in the Connected Digital Health: Telehealth/Remote Patient Monitoring category.

In addition, ROMTech CEO Peter Arn has been honored by The Healthcare Technology Report as one of the Top 25 MedTech Executives of 2025, recognizing his visionary leadership and dedication to advancing orthopedic recovery through innovative, AI and data-driven technology.

These recognitions underscore ROMTech’s commitment to transforming post-operative care by combining proprietary telehealth solutions with advanced diagnostics and rehabilitation protocols. The company’s PortableConnect® system enables patients to recover from surgeries up to 50% faster, helping providers reduce costs and improve patient outcomes at scale.

In naming ROMTech to its 2025 Top 25 MedTech Companies list, The Healthcare Technology Report noted the company’s significant contributions to solving major healthcare challenges by improving treatment affordability, reducing surgical risks, and accelerating recovery times.

“It’s quite an honor to be recognized by both The Healthcare Technology Report and the Digital Health Awards,” said Peter Arn, CEO of ROMTech. “These awards validate our team’s relentless drive to innovate by creating technologies that reshape the recovery experience. We’re proud to help patients regain mobility faster while empowering providers with the tools they need to deliver smarter, more connected care.”

The Spring 2025 Digital Health Awards® competition, organized by the Health Information Resource Center (HIRC), received over 600 entries judged by a panel of experts in digital health and healthcare media. ROMTech’s Silver Award reflects the growing importance of remote patient monitoring and connected care platforms in today’s evolving healthcare environment.

About the Health Information Resource Center (HIRC)
The Health Information Resource CenterSM (HIRC), organizer of the Digital Health Awards, is a national information clearinghouse for professionals working in consumer health fields. In addition to the Digital Health Awards, HIRC also hosts the annual National Health Information AwardsSM, which recognize excellence in health information delivered in non-digital formats.
